It seems that Ben Saunders still have one more fight to finish before joining the Bellator Fighting Championships’ welterweight tournament season five. The 28-year-old Floridian MMA fighter was tapped as a participant for the upcoming Bellator 47 on July 23. The promotion’s second live event for the Summer Series will air on MTV2. However, Ben Saunders’ opponent and the event’s venue is yet to be determined.
Following a couple of defeats in the UFC, Ben Saunders rebounded last November by winning over Elijah Harshbarger at the World Extreme Fighting event. Shortly after that, he closed a multi-fight deal with Bellator. He made his promotional debut on April 2, beating Matt Lee through the third round that forced a doctor stoppage.
The winner of Bellator 47 will receive $100,000 and a title shot against the current champ, Ben Askren, or top contender, Jay Hieron.
